Day Two: Register with HMRC
Even in the event you’re organising your freelance enterprise as a aspect earner, you could register with HMRC as a sole dealer. You would turn out to be a Ltd firm, too – however that takes somewhat further time and value. You possibly can all the time change over to being a Ltd firm while you’re extra established. While you’re beginning out, it’s often useful to remain a sole dealer.
Even in the event you’re not anticipating to earn sufficient this tax 12 months to pay something, you’re nonetheless going to pay Class 2 Nationwide Insurance coverage contributions in case your earnings are above £6725 within the 2024/5 tax 12 months. So, it’s actually essential to register as self-employed with HMRC as quickly as you begin creating your online business.
Select your online business identify earlier than you register. It makes the entire course of a lot simpler – and helps you when it’s time to begin your advertising, too. Use a enterprise identify generator software in the event you’re caught for concepts – and examine Corporations Home to verify nobody else has the identical enterprise identify, too.

Day 4: Set Up a Enterprise Financial institution Account
As a sole dealer, you don’t legally want a separate enterprise checking account. Nevertheless, it’s all the time a good suggestion to set one as much as maintain your personal funds separate from that of the enterprise.
Beginning out, you don’t must pay for a correct enterprise checking account, both. You possibly can arrange a fundamental present account in your personal identify – simply maintain it for enterprise earnings and bills solely. This actually helps relating to doing all your annual tax return, too!
There are specialist enterprise accounts equivalent to at Tide and Starling Financial institution that are designed for small enterprise sole merchants, whereas most excessive road banks will supply a enterprise present account. Examine the charges as these are completely different than a shopper present account – for instance, you may must pay each time you switch or obtain cash.
Many enterprise financial institution accounts include a membership or entry to accounting software program. Previously, it wasn’t an important a part of organising a enterprise – however as Making Tax Digital seeks to roll out totally within the subsequent few years, it’s essential to be prepared for it. This will probably be a shakeup in tax reporting for all self employed companies (finally), the place you submit quarterly tax by means of the accounting software program as a substitute of your annual return – it’s purported to make it simpler to do your accounting and keep away from falling into tax debt.
Search Funding and Mentorship
There’s a TON of assist on the market for brand spanking new enterprise house owners – you simply must know the place to look.
In case you’re at the moment unemployed and receiving Common Credit score, ask your job coach in regards to the New Enterprise Allowance. This can be a scheme that can assist you get began with your personal enterprise – and opens doorways to enterprise mentorship in addition to startup loans and funding.
For these not in receipt of advantages, there are nonetheless numerous methods to fund your new startup. First, converse to your native library, council, and job centre. They might all have completely different schemes or be capable to advocate native companies that supply free enterprise recommendation or assist for brand spanking new freelancers.

Why search for mentorship?
Your native job centre or council is prone to run schemes for brand spanking new enterprise house owners. It’s essential to hunt recommendation from skilled enterprise professionals, and if you may get free recommendation, that’s even higher! With out steerage from a enterprise mentor, you might fall into the widespread traps new freelancers make – equivalent to not budgeting for no-income months – and find yourself with none revenue.
Discuss to your native Chamber of Commerce or the Federation of Small Companies, and search for ‘digital hubs’ in your space, too. There are sometimes free workshops and typically even reduced-fee or free workspaces for brand spanking new companies in the event you do a little analysis. Wrexham Enterprise Hub, for instance, is free – and provides you someplace to work, have conferences, and likewise runs free coaching workshops.
